Output 6cd31731cf0c047f2522a544341e0c4053b95769fd4b203d5c80ab7a6bac6b84:16

value
141336
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d590e0fe3ae59a78e77e84ec15fec4b57c5354ff OP_EQUAL
address
3MAFQmJVjiSDDTBriZUBPQd4SA1X7hV6ZB
transaction
6cd31731cf0c047f2522a544341e0c4053b95769fd4b203d5c80ab7a6bac6b84
confirmations
226966
spent
true